Brooklyn, NY – The Wagner College women's soccer team fell to defending NEC champion LIU Brooklyn, 3-0, on Sunday afternoon in Brooklyn. In the loss, the Seahawks fall to 4-8 overall, and 1-2 in NEC play, while the Blackbirds improve to 3-7-2, and 1-1-2 in conference action.
The Blackbirds scored all three of their goals in the first half of play. Toni Smith started the scoring for LIU in the 10th minute, when she put one home off of a corner kick opportunity. Evelyn Calderon doubled the advantage five minutes later, when she rifled the ball into the top left corner of the net from 20 yards out. The third goal was scored in the 39th minute, when Mariana Ruas poked the ball away and tipped it into the net for the final 3-0 margin.
Sophomore goalkeeper
Maureen Vetter (Brookfield, CT/ Brookfield) played the first half for the Seahawks, making three saves. She was replaced at the half by fellow sophomore
Lisa Capelli (Manalapan, NJ/ Red Bank Catholic), who did not face a shot on goal.
Wagner returns to action on Friday, Oct. 5, when the Seahawks host Quinnipiac for a 3:00 NEC tilt at Hameline Field.
